The Halq'emeylem term Q'epethet ye Mestiyexw1comes from the language of the Sto:lo Nation of Southwestern British Columbia. It means The Gathering of the People. During the 1980s the Coqualeetza Cultural Centre provided cultural and educational learning opportunities to teachers and students attending elementary and secondary schools (public and band) in the Sto:lo Nation territory. These gatherings were called Q'epethet ye Mestiyexw. Elders and cultural teachers came together to teach others through stories, talks, and interactive learning activities.
